Checksum mismatch for rarosx-5.9.0.tar.gz
Downloaded file directly from rarlab and ran checksum.
shasum -a 256 rarosx-5.9.0.tar.gz
2f7ec367a773404301c2e58bd2d8d83d6d248a6cf012ccf6e3b89e58d1103457 /Users/erg8t/Downloads/rarosx-5.9.0.tar.gz
Attempted going through Submitting a Fix process but struggled and got lost at this step.
Clearly I'm new to this, but tried in two different sittings, bear with me. Trying to help.
Type the new version (or leave blank to use current one, or use s to skip)
s
==> Downloading external files for Cask rar
==> Downloading https://www.rarlab.com/rar/rarosx-5.9.0.tar.gz
######################################################################## 100.0%
==> No SHA-256 checksum defined for Cask 'rar', skipping verification.
==> Success! Downloaded to -> /Users/erg8t/Library/Caches/Homebrew/downloads/28a5178c891bf1b7582565748e913517eb73fcfe3bcf401edf743f5a730a9d4d--rarosx-5.9.0.tar
^C
You aborted.
Command that failed
brew cask install rar
Output of command with --force --verbose --debug
==> Cask::Installer#install
==> Printing caveats
==> Cask::Installer#fetch
==> Downloading
==> Downloading https://www.rarlab.com/rar/rarosx-5.9.0.tar.gz
/usr/bin/curl --disable --globoff --show-error --user-agent Homebrew/2.2.12-32-gc45116e\ \(Macintosh\;\ Intel\ Mac\ OS\ X\ 10.13.6\)\ curl/7.54.0 --retry 3 --location --silent --head --request GET https://www.rarlab.com/rar/rarosx-5.9.0.tar.gz
Already downloaded: /Users/erg8t/Library/Caches/Homebrew/downloads/28a5178c891bf1b7582565748e913517eb73fcfe3bcf401edf743f5a730a9d4d--rarosx-5.9.0.tar.gz
==> Checking quarantine support
/usr/bin/xattr
/usr/bin/swift /usr/local/Homebrew/Library/Homebrew/cask/utils/quarantine.swift
==> Quarantine is available.
==> Verifying Gatekeeper status of /Users/erg8t/Library/Caches/Homebrew/downloads/28a5178c891bf1b7582565748e913517eb73fcfe3bcf401edf743f5a730a9d4d--rarosx-5.9.0.tar.gz
/usr/bin/xattr -p com.apple.quarantine /Users/erg8t/Library/Caches/Homebrew/downloads/28a5178c891bf1b7582565748e913517eb73fcfe3bcf401edf743f5a730a9d4d--rarosx-5.9.0.tar.gz
==> /Users/erg8t/Library/Caches/Homebrew/downloads/28a5178c891bf1b7582565748e913517eb73fcfe3bcf401edf743f5a730a9d4d--rarosx-5.9.0.tar.gz is quarantined
==> Downloaded to -> /Users/erg8t/Library/Caches/Homebrew/downloads/28a5178c891bf1b7582565748e913517eb73fcfe3bcf401edf743f5a730a9d4d--rarosx-5.9.0.tar.gz
==> Verifying SHA-256 checksum for Cask 'rar'.
==> Note: Running `brew update` may fix SHA-256 checksum errors.
Error: Checksum for Cask 'rar' does not match.
Expected: c896360cb815974d4de9e3d8dd48440a4b582b73674892cc42bc17028efa52d7
Actual: 2f7ec367a773404301c2e58bd2d8d83d6d248a6cf012ccf6e3b89e58d1103457
File: /Users/erg8t/Library/Caches/Homebrew/downloads/28a5178c891bf1b7582565748e913517eb73fcfe3bcf401edf743f5a730a9d4d--rarosx-5.9.0.tar.gz
To retry an incomplete download, remove the file above.
If the issue persists, visit:
https://github.com/Homebrew/homebrew-cask/blob/master/doc/reporting_bugs/checksum_does_not_match_error.md
/usr/local/Homebrew/Library/Homebrew/cask/verify.rb:23:in `all'
/usr/local/Homebrew/Library/Homebrew/cask/installer.rb:165:in `verify'
/usr/local/Homebrew/Library/Homebrew/cask/installer.rb:63:in `fetch'
/usr/local/Homebrew/Library/Homebrew/cask/installer.rb:90:in `install'
/usr/local/Homebrew/Library/Homebrew/cask/cmd/install.rb:22:in `block in run'
/usr/local/Homebrew/Library/Homebrew/cask/cmd/install.rb:16:in `each'
/usr/local/Homebrew/Library/Homebrew/cask/cmd/install.rb:16:in `run'
/usr/local/Homebrew/Library/Homebrew/cask/cmd/abstract_command.rb:36:in `run'
/usr/local/Homebrew/Library/Homebrew/cask/cmd.rb:93:in `run_command'
/usr/local/Homebrew/Library/Homebrew/cask/cmd.rb:159:in `run'
/usr/local/Homebrew/Library/Homebrew/cask/cmd.rb:124:in `run'
/usr/local/Homebrew/Library/Homebrew/cmd/cask.rb:9:in `cask'
/usr/local/Homebrew/Library/Homebrew/brew.rb:110:in `<main>'
Error: Kernel.exit
/usr/local/Homebrew/Library/Homebrew/cask/cmd.rb:163:in `exit'
/usr/local/Homebrew/Library/Homebrew/cask/cmd.rb:163:in `rescue in run'
/usr/local/Homebrew/Library/Homebrew/cask/cmd.rb:147:in `run'
/usr/local/Homebrew/Library/Homebrew/cask/cmd.rb:124:in `run'
/usr/local/Homebrew/Library/Homebrew/cmd/cask.rb:9:in `cask'
/usr/local/Homebrew/Library/Homebrew/brew.rb:110:in `<main>'
General troubleshooting steps
--force
.brew update-reset && brew update
and retried my command.brew doctor
, fixed as many issues as possible and retried my command.Description of issue
Checksum mismatch for rarosx-5.9.0.tar.gz Downloaded file directly from rarlab and ran checksum.
Attempted going through Submitting a Fix process but struggled and got lost at this step. Clearly I'm new to this, but tried in two different sittings, bear with me. Trying to help.
Command that failed
Output of command with
--force --verbose --debug
Output of
brew cask doctor
Output of
brew tap